Output 5ca3c389b3b121c4ca2fbb54d6a5c8f0eac6c8c7b8bccc6e1a1800781acd3d90:2

value
103006895
script pubkey
OP_0 OP_PUSHBYTES_32 d80878abf94549ff9aeee2fe62091d91eae5a3f8d0237ab891ad30fad0d31090
address
bc1qmqy832leg4yllxhwutlxyzgaj84wtglc6q3h4wy345c045xnzzgqqk8tj2
transaction
5ca3c389b3b121c4ca2fbb54d6a5c8f0eac6c8c7b8bccc6e1a1800781acd3d90
spent
false